The RAKwireless RAK19007 is a 2nd-generation WisBlock carrier board that powers and interconnects a WisBlock Core, an IO module, and up to four WisBlock modules (slots A–D), built for compact enclosures.
It upgrades the platform with a USB-C connector, an improved voltage regulator, and a layout that allows GNSS modules to be used without blocking another sensor slot. Power can come from 5 V over USB or a 3.7 V rechargeable battery, and a 5 V solar panel connector is included for battery recharging in remote deployments.
For low-power builds, an electronic load switch lets the Core application control power to the attached modules. High-speed board-to-board connectors plus screw mounting improve robustness and help maintain signal integrity, and 2.54 mm pitch headers expose BOOT, GPIO, I2C, and UART signals for integration and bring-up.
| Technical Specification | Details |
|---|---|
| Model | WisBlock Base Board 2nd Gen – RAK19007 |
| Form Factor | 30 × 60 mm |
| Core Compatibility | 1× WisBlock Core Module |
| IO Slot | 1× WisBlock-compatible IO module |
| Sensor/Extension Slots | 4× Slots A–D (A–C: up to 10 mm, D: up to 23 mm height) |
| USB Port | USB Type-C (for programming, debugging, charging) |
| Power Inputs | 5V USB-C, 3.7V LiPo battery, 5V solar panel |
| Charging Support | Supports battery and solar charging |
| Power Control | Electronic load switch for dynamic sensor power management |
| Header Interfaces | 3× 2.54 mm headers (BOOT, I2C, UART, GPIO) |
| LED Indicators | 2× User LEDs, 1× Power/Charging LED |
| Reset Button | Yes |
| Upgrades vs RAK5005-O | USB-C, GNSS slot unblocked, analog input updated, Slot D with TX1/RX1 |
| Module Support | All 24-pin WisConnector modules |
